Quais são os requisitos para deployment de um repositório Git no cPanel

Quais são os requisitos para deployment de um repositório Git no cPanel

O que é?
Antes que o cPanel permita o deployment de um repositório, o projeto precisa atender a alguns requisitos técnicos básicos definidos pela própria plataforma.
Para que serve este tutorial?
  • Entender o que o cPanel exige antes do deployment
  • Evitar que a função de implantação fique desabilitada
  • Facilitar a preparação do repositório
  • Servir como checklist antes do deploy
Observação: O cPanel documenta os requisitos de deployment tanto no guia de Deployment quanto na interface Git Version Control.

1) O repositório precisa ter um .cpanel.yml válido

O primeiro requisito é um arquivo .cpanel.yml válido e versionado no diretório principal do repositório.


2) O repositório precisa ter uma ou mais branches

O cPanel exige que exista pelo menos uma branch local ou remota no repositório.


3) O repositório precisa estar com working tree limpa

O sistema não permite deployment em repositórios com dirty working tree.

Atenção: Se houver alterações pendentes ou estado inconsistente, o deployment ficará indisponível.

4) O deployment só aparece quando os requisitos são atendidos

Se o repositório não atender aos requisitos acima, o cPanel não exibirá as informações de deployment e também desativará a função de implantação.


5) Entenda o que a interface executa

Quando os requisitos são atendidos, o sistema executa em ordem as tarefas definidas no arquivo .cpanel.yml.

Onde isso aparece

Na interface Arquivos (Files) > Git Version Control, a opção Deploy HEAD Commit depende desses requisitos.


6) Resumo prático

Resumo:
Os requisitos para deployment de um repositório Git no cPanel são: arquivo .cpanel.yml válido no diretório principal, uma ou mais branches e working tree limpa. Sem isso, o deployment não ficará disponível.

Em caso de dúvidas, abra um ticket de suporte.
Estamos à disposição para ajudar.

Atenciosamente,
MyWay Hosting
www.myway.com.br

  • 0 Usuários acharam útil
Esta resposta lhe foi útil?

Artigos Relacionados

Como usar o Terminal do cPanel

Como usar o Terminal do cPanel O que é?O Terminal do cPanel é um recurso que permite...

Como descobrir o usuário, hostname e porta para acesso SSH

Como descobrir o usuário, hostname e porta para acesso SSH O que é?Para conectar via...

Como usar o Git Version Control do cPanel

Como usar o Git Version Control do cPanel O que é?O Git Version Control do cPanel...

Como clonar um repositório Git privado na hospedagem via SSH

Como clonar um repositório Git privado na hospedagem via SSH O que é?Clonar um...

Como revogar uma chave SSH no cPanel

Como revogar uma chave SSH no cPanel O que é?Revogar uma chave SSH significa remover a...